Output e673368476ee66ba9052bbc60e05266642fb11cb1c15d6853df32dd46cf15806:54

value
291702
script pubkey
OP_0 OP_PUSHBYTES_20 fbfdbe128419bd785779d81fc66c956f93b6fb84
address
bc1ql07muy5yrx7hs4memq0uvmy4d7fmd7uycs88c7
transaction
e673368476ee66ba9052bbc60e05266642fb11cb1c15d6853df32dd46cf15806
spent
true